Componet list:-
• Arduino Uno
• KY-037 Sound Sensor
• LED x 10
• Resistor
• Jumper Wire

Topic Covered:-
1. Working with Sound Sensor: Learn to interface and utilize a sound sensor to capture audio input.
2. Working with Arduino: Understand how to program and control hardware using the Arduino microcontroller platform.
3. Arduino with Sound Sensor LED: Integrate sound sensor data with Arduino to dynamically control LED lights, creating a music-reactive visual display.
